How can you change your MyKey settings

You might be wondering how to modify the settings of your Ford MyKey depending on which vehicle you are driving. The first step for programming ford key your MyKey is to insert the key into the ignition. If you're using a button start, then insert the remote into the backup slot. From there, you will be able to access the main menu from the information display. Scroll down to edit the settings of your MyKey. You can then select which of the pre-programmed restrictions you wish to apply to your car.

There are many ways to alter the settings on your Ford MyKey. You can adjust the volume, speed limiters, and other settings that stop you from driving. Change the settings of your MyKey allows you to modify the features and then reset them to a more convenient level. To alter any of your settings, you must have an Ford MyKey admin key. You can also program the MyKey to limit other keys that you can use in your car. This is particularly useful for teens who are learning to drive. It can also limit radio volume and require passengers to wear seat belts at the front. MyKey also offers other safety features that ensure safer driving.

Once you've confirmed that your key is in the proper slot, you can start the process of programming your MyKey. Select OK to open the settings menu, and then program your MyKey. Once you've done that, you can then remove your key from the ignition. It is likely that you have successfully programmed your Ford MyKey.

You can also disable MyKey functions. You can also disable MyKey functions in order to block any warnings or chimes. Be aware that certain limitations will remain in effect after the process. You can also set manually the MyKey settings. Be sure to go through the entire process carefully.

The Ford MyKey also allows you to set the speed limit for your car. When you set it to this limit, your vehicle won't exceed it. You can also set the maximum volume. You can also create a do-not-distract setting for front-seat passengers. In addition, MyKey also allows you to program specific areas in your navigation system that are restricted to use.

You can also use the Ford MyKey system to restrict certain radio content. It can block adult-oriented content, and restrict SiriusXM(r) stations. It also stops drivers from switching off advanced driver aids such as AdvanceTrac and BLIS.
